Replication question

Hi all,

I'm trying to replicate a database and not have to duplicate the view
building part.  As a test, I just used futon to replicate one database
into a new database.

I was expecting that the views would copy over too, but they
don't...looking in /var/lib/couchdb I see the .original_design
directory, but the .copy_design directory is empty.

Are design documents supposed to be replicated or not?

I have auth turn on, and I'd read somewhere in the mailing list that
it can sometimes cause problems with replication, but I can't find
details.

My eventual use case is a data collection application.  I want to have
a single master db that pulls in data from several detector-specific
dbs.  Each sensor db will be computing its own data views, but I don't
want to have to repeat that work on the master server, I just want to
merge the trees together, if that is possible.  Also I've found that
view generation tends to be faster if the data is split up into a
bunch of small dbs than if it is one big db, but that time savings is
meaningless if the big db also has to crunch the data.

I'm running 0.11.x, pulled from the github repo on about Jan 13 (git
commit 67b876687796a64580d76f94b540d55fb8f4f4e7).

Re: Replication question

Posted by Paweł Stawicki <pa...@gmail.com>.
Yon need to be admin to create ddocs. So when entering url to
replicate to in futon, you need to enter
http://admin:pass@remote.com:5984/database
